Discovering the Luxurious Beauty of Hakuebashi from Hashiyamansaku

Unveiling the Elegance of Hakuebashi



Hashiyamansaku, a distinguished brand famous for its beautiful chopsticks and chopstick rests, has recently launched a new product line, the Hakuebashi (箔絵箸), starting August 7. Operating under the vision of showcasing Japanese culture globally, the company brings together traditional craftsmanship with elegant designs that symbolize the richness of Japanese heritage.

The Hakuebashi chopsticks are crafted by skilled artisans from Fukui Prefecture, known for their traditional Wakasa lacquerware. The meticulous workmanship results in chopsticks adorned with a radiant finish, which, when placed side by side, reveal artistic patterns reminiscent of Japanese folding screen paintings. The designs embody traditional motifs known for their auspicious meanings, including the Treasure Ship (宝船) and Rising Koi (昇鯉), making these a perfect gift for special occasions.

This remarkable collection features four distinct designs, each available in luxurious gold and silver finishes. The use of metallic foiling adds a sumptuous texture, showcasing the delicate artistic skills of the craftsmen. Whether used daily or for special occasions, these chopsticks bring a sense of style and tradition to any meal, ideal for couples or as sophisticated gifts for weddings and celebrations.

Design Highlights


The Hakuebashi chopsticks include:
1. Miyabigoi (雅鯉) - Available in Gold/Silver
2. Noborigoi (昇鯉) - Available in Gold/Silver
3. Takarabune (宝船) - Available in Gold/Silver
4. Zuikaku (瑞鶴) - Available in Gold/Silver

Each chopstick measures approximately 23.0 cm in length and is made from natural wood coated with polyurethane paint. Priced at 2,090 yen (tax included), they represent not only a culinary utensil but a slice of Japanese artistry that resonates well with both locals and visitors alike.

About Hashiyamansaku


Hashiyamansaku specializes in chopsticks and chopstick rests, offering a wide variety of items ranging from traditional to modern designs. The brand aims to be a leading provider of Japanese souvenirs, celebrating the country’s rich cultural heritage. With over 800 different types of chopsticks available, you can find everything from finely crafted lacquered options, such as Wajima-nuri and Tsugaru-nuri, to charming pieces made from rare woods like Yoshino cedar and Yakusugi.

Going the extra mile, Hashiyamansaku ensures that their product range is not only unique but also reflects the best of Japanese craftsmanship. About Wagokoro Co., Ltd.


Founded in February 2003, Wagokoro Co., Ltd. has dedicated itself to promoting Japanese culture through a range of lifestyle products. Led by President Tomohiro Mori, the company operates various brands, including Katsushika Hokusai Graphics, Kanzashi-ya Wargo, and more, while addressing the challenges of cultural preservation and tech advancement. Wagokoro aims to not just reintroduce Japanese traditional items domestically, but also to share them with a global audience.

Their thriving business model includes product design, manufacturing, and e-commerce, ensuring that the beauty of Japanese craftsmanship continues to thrive in various forms for future generations to enjoy.
